Pharmed Pharmaceuticals Pty Ltd has acquired Amalgamated Pharmaceuticals Ltd
Pharmed Pharmaceuticals (Pty) Ltd (Pharmed) has acquired the business assets (excluding debtors and liabilities) of Amalgamated Pharmaceuticals Ltd (Amalgamated), a pharmaceutical wholesale and distribution company, for an undisclosed consideration.
Pharmed is a supplier and distributor of healthcare related products, including ethical, generic, patent, homeopathic, surgical, dental and veterinary products and medical equipment, reagents and supplies to dispensing doctors, retail pharmacies, private hospitals and other allied healthcare professionals. The acquisition of the Amalgamated business meets Pharmed’s strategic growth objective.
Amalgamated was formed in 1997 by the merger of five major pharmaceutical distribution companies, which boasted a track record of more than 60 years’ service. Amalgamated is a full-line, nation-wide wholesaler that is focused exclusively on the pharmaceutical market with its head office in Johannesburg and a satellite office in Durban.
Oaklins' team in South Africa acted as financial advisor to Pharmed in this transaction.
